Been working here, can hit it via http & https. You can't ping paypal directly (most larger sites reject icmp, yahoo.com is a rare exception) but you can try tracing the route or just seeing if it resolves via your DNS.

open command prompt (start>run>cmd.exe or just type cmd.exe into the ? box if you're vista/win7)
"tracert http://www.paypal.com" (no quotes) <enter>

You'll either see it start plotting out the route, a complaint that the domain name isn't found (DNS server issues) or a possible isp-level redirect for failed urls (I use OpenDNS for my dns servers and always get 208.67.216.132 which resolves to hit-nxdomain.opendns.com as a 'redirected' result.)

64.4.241.33 is paypal's main ip, if the trace starts it will resolve to that.
